排课系统帮助中心

帮助中心的内容来源于网友整理,或由人工智能生成,使用过程中请以实际操作为准

排课系统Elasticsearch集群搭建指南

Elasticsearch是基于Lucene的分布式搜索引擎,广泛用于日志分析、全文检索等场景。在锦中排课系统中,Elasticsearch被用于快速检索课程信息、教师安排及学生选课数据,因此其集群的稳定性与性能至关重要。

 

搭建Elasticsearch集群需要考虑节点类型、网络配置、数据分片与副本设置。通常建议部署至少三个主节点以保证集群的高可用性,同时根据数据量和查询负载合理分配分片数量。每个节点应配置独立的IP地址,并确保节点之间能够通过指定端口进行通信。

排课系统帮助中心

 

安装Elasticsearch时,需确保Java环境已正确安装并配置JVM参数。对于生产环境,推荐使用JDK 8或以上版本,并调整堆内存大小以避免内存不足导致的性能问题。此外,需配置elasticsearch.yml文件,定义集群名称、节点角色、网络绑定地址等关键参数。

 

Elasticsearch

在集群初始化阶段,可以通过elasticsearch-head插件或Kibana进行监控与管理。同时,建议启用SSL加密以增强安全性,并配置合适的用户权限控制机制。数据备份与恢复策略也应提前规划,可利用Elasticsearch的快照功能定期保存索引数据。

 

部署完成后,需对集群进行压力测试,验证其在高并发情况下的稳定性与响应速度。可通过基准测试工具如JMeter模拟多用户并发请求,观察集群的CPU、内存、磁盘IO及网络延迟等指标。

 

最后,建议建立完善的监控体系,结合Prometheus与Grafana实现对Elasticsearch集群的实时监控,及时发现并处理潜在故障,保障锦中排课系统的稳定运行。

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!